It’s only been a couple of hours since Willifort died however Victoro has Divination so I think it’s reasonable he knows. I like this approach as it’s leverage the Cassalaters have over the party rather than just hiring them and relying on them believing the story about their children. I’m definitely going to do this, so thanks to everyone suggesting this.

The bit that makes me sad that I wanted to include but might struggle to, was the Doppelgänger impersonating the guard captain (the Bard has a relationship with Hyustus Staggart) so they might have a fight with the guards, and a moral dilemma of killing guards or not to escape.

But I’ve come up with a solution. The Xanathar’s mindflayer has mind controlled Staggart to free the party in exchange for the stone, the prison guards are on the payroll of the Xanathar. Dealing damage tu Staggart will break the charm mind control. It might give the sense that all the factions are after the stone. So the Cassalanters offer that the kart jerks the stone and work for them, would seem like the best option.

Update:

Thanks for the advice everyone. In the end it was a one on one adventure, so I ran an investigation into missing prisoners who were being taken by corrupt guards to obsentionally be slaves sold by the Xanathar but in fact were being kept ready for the Cassalnters 99 soul sacrifice later on. Ran an investigation, an ambush by the corrupt guards, a search and a dungeon crawl ending with a fight against some recurring villains (Krentz, Grum'shar and Willifort). Some slaves were still taken, some saved (2 dragonborn, the parents of a missing character, and a young drow, who my PC has taken under his wing).

Went really well.

I have saved all your other ideas for later missions when needed.
